German States. Prussia (Kingdom), Wilhelm I AR 5 Mark. Dated 1876. Hannover mint.
WILHELM DEUTSCHER KAISER KÖNIG V. PREUSSEN, head to right, B (mintmark) below / DEUTSCHES REICH 1876 ★ FÜNF MARK ★, crowned eagle facing with wings spread, head to left; collared coat-of-arms on breast. Edge inscription: GOTT MIT UNS. KM 503; AKS 114; Jaeger 97; Davenport 786. Near Very Fine. Toned.(27.35gr, 38mm, 12h.).
Provenance
From the private collection of author and historian Dr DeWitt Bailey; thence by descent to his grandson.
